Yeast infections, known medically as candidal vaginitis, occur when the fungus Candida albicans overgrows in the vaginal area. While Candida bacteria are naturally present in healthy amounts, an imbalance can lead to infection. This condition is common among women, and though it is generally not linked to severe health issues, consulting a healthcare professional is advisable for proper diagnosis. Various treatments, including OTC and prescription medications, are available, along with natural remedies. Proper prevention can help minimize recurrence.

Focusing on both medication and lifestyle habits is key to avoiding future infections. Here are some essential tips to keep vaginal health optimal.

Strategies to Prevent Yeast Infections
Besides medication, awareness about preventive measures plays a crucial role. Follow these strategies to diminish the risk of vaginal yeast infections:
  • Dietary Choices Maintain a balanced diet by reducing fast food, processed sugars, and gluten, which can promote yeast growth. Opt for homemade meals rich in nutrients and include probiotics to support healthy bacteria in the body.
  • Clothing and Undergarments Wear loose-fitting, breathable cotton underwear to prevent warmth and moisture buildup. Avoid tight clothing and denim that restrict airflow and can encourage yeast proliferation.
  • Avoid Douching Refrain from vaginal douching, as it disrupts natural flora and allows yeast to thrive. Stick to gentle cleansing routines that preserve healthy bacteria.
  • Usage of Antibiotics Only take antibiotics when prescribed by a healthcare provider. Unnecessary use can disturb vaginal flora balance and promote yeast overgrowth.
  • Feminine Hygiene Products Choose mild, organic products free from harsh chemicals for tampons, pads, soaps, and washes. This reduces irritation and supports overall vulvar health.
  • Personal Hygiene Practice good hygiene by regularly washing clothes and undergarments, especially during menstruation. Change sanitary items frequently to prevent moisture build-up.
